Global warming activist Greta Thunberg joins EU MP Rima Hassan and Game of Thrones actor Liam Cunningham in attempt to run Israeli blockade on Gaza.
By World Israel News Staff
A vessel carrying anti-Israel activists seeking to run the Israeli military’s security blockade of the Gaza Strip departed from Sicily late on Sunday night.
The ship’s manifest includes several high-profile figures, including 22-year-old Swedish global warming activist Greta Thunberg, French European Union MP Rima Hassan, and “Game of Thrones” actor Liam Cunningham of Ireland.
“What concerns me is that the people who do care and are not doing anything are, in my opinion, worse than the people who don’t care,” Cunningham said.
“It’s live-streamed, this genocide – and the option to say you didn’t know is not an option. You did know and you did nothing, you stayed quiet.”
The voyage was organized by the Freedom Flotilla Coalition (FCC), and involves a single vessel, the Madleen, which left Catania, Sicily bound for Gaza just before midnight between Saturday and Sunday.
Activists say the vessel will bring humanitarian supplies to Gazans by sea, in violation of the Israeli security blockage, to protest the ongoing war on Hamas in the Gaza Strip.
“The world cannot be silent bystanders,” Thunberg said on Saturday ahead of the Madleen’s departure.
“This silence and passivity that we are seeing from most of the world is deadly. We are seeing a systematic starvation of two million people. Every single one of us has a moral obligation to do everything we can to fight for a free Palestine.”
Hassan, who was barred from entering Israel in February over her support for the anti-Israel Boycott, Divestment, and Sanctions movement, castigated what she called the “inadequate” response of France and the EU to the “Palestinian question.”
A similar attempt to run the IDF blockade of Gaza failed earlier this month, when an FCC voyage of the Conscience was scrubbed, after the vessel was crippled, apparently after being struck by drone aircraft in international waters off the coast of Malta.
